Tribal bags of South Persia – synopsis of ACOR talk by Ann Nicholas and Richard Blumenthal

There are five tribal groups in South Persia with fine weaving cultures: the Afshar, Khamseh, Qashqai, Lors, and Bakhtiari. In 1900 there were about two million nomadic people in this area…..read more
